Diego is building a kitchen table and a coffee table. The legs of a kitchen table must be twice the height of a coffee table and there are 4 legs on each table. He writes the expression 4(2x) + 4(x) to model his building plans. What does 4(x) represent?

4(x) represents the height of one kitchen table leg.
4(x) represents the total length of all four kitchen table legs.
4(x) represents the height of one coffee table leg.
4(x) represents the total length of all four coffee table legs.

D. 4(x) represents the total length of all four coffee table legs.

Solution:

we are given that

Diego is building a kitchen table and a coffee table. The legs of a kitchen table must be twice the height of a coffee table and there are 4 legs on each table.

He writes the expression [tex]4(2x) + 4(x)[/tex] to model his building plans.

Here we can see one thing---x and 2x

and the question says

The legs of a kitchen table must be twice the height of a coffee table

It mean coffee table leg length[tex]=x[/tex]

Kitechen table leg length[tex]=2x.[/tex]

But in the expression each term has a  multiple of 4. It mean it include length of all the four legs.

Hence we can say

4(x) represents the total length of all four coffee table legs.
